
Organization · Venture Capital
Lumos Capital Group
Lumos Capital Group is a growth-stage investment firm based in New York and San Francisco, focusing on human capital development through investments in education technology and workforce development. They partner with innovative companies to enhance learning and work outcomes.

Lumos Capital Group as a funder
Investment thesis
Lumos Capital Group focuses on investing in the future of learning and work, emphasizing human capital development through partnerships with entrepreneurs.
Focus narrative
Lumos Capital Group invests in growth stage technology companies within the human capital development sector. Their focus areas include education and learning, workforce development, and knowledge services. They typically invest between $10 million and $30 million in companies that are approaching or exceeding $10 million in annual recurring revenue and have capital-efficient business models with potential for global leadership.
Value beyond capital
Lumos Capital Group adds value to its portfolio companies through active partnerships in growth strategy, M&A, recruitment, and global expansion. The firm leverages its expertise in the education sector to support companies in enhancing accessibility and outcomes for marginalized and disadvantaged communities.

Portfolio context
Notable portfolio companies include: Activate Learning: Innovative educational solutions. Thrive Career Wellness: Resources for career development and wellness. Core Education Services PBC: Educational services and solutions. Instructure: Known for its learning management system, Canvas. Ellevation: Supports English language learners in schools. Ironhack: A coding bootcamp preparing students for tech careers. Openclassrooms: An online education platform offering various courses. OnlineMedEd: Provides educational resources for medical students. Transfr: Focuses on immersive learning experiences. Booknook: A platform for literacy and learning. Podium Education: Offers project-based learning experiences.
